What is chronic disease management?

Chronic disease management involves medical care that can prevent complications associated with uncontrolled chronic health problems. Examples of chronic diseases the San Fernando Medical Center team can help you manage include:

  • High blood pressure
  • High cholesterol
  • Diabetes
  • Heart disease
  • Arthritis
  •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D)
  • Allergies and asthma
  • Osteoarthritis
  • Thyroid disorders
  • Alzheimer’s disease

You might experience more than one disease at once. Without proper chronic disease management, complications such as a heart attack, stroke, organ damage, and nerve, bone, or joint problems may occur.

What are the risk factors for chronic diseases?

Your risk of developing a chronic disease is related to genetics or certain lifestyle habits. For example, smoking, being overweight, lack of exercise, and poor dietary habits put you at risk of certain diseases and their complications.

Which treatment will I require?

Based on the type and severity of your chronic disease, your provider might recommend one or more of the following:

Lifestyle changes

Lifestyle changes can help you better manage a chronic disease and prevent complications. Examples include weight loss, getting plenty of sleep, regular exercise, stress reduction, eating more vegetables and fiber, and limiting red meat, processed meats, saturated fat, sweets, sugary drinks, fried foods, and other processed foods.

Medications and supplements

Taking medicines or dietary supplements helps reduce blood pressure, cholesterol, and heart disease risks. Medications can also control blood sugar, inflammation, thyroid and other hormone imbalances, asthma, allergies, and COPD symptoms.

Medications your provider might recommend for you include pills, insulin for diabetes, other injections, nasal sprays, or an inhaler.
